1. Energy Efficiency Rating
With rising electrical energy costs in the UK, energy rankings are paramount. Because the EU label update, home appliances are now graded from A to G. Aim for a C or D score; while they may cost more upfront, the long-term energy cost savings are substantial.
2. Dimensions and Clearance
Measure your space thoroughly. Don't forget to account for a "space" (usually 2-5cm) around the sides and back for ventilation. If you are purchasing an integrated model, inspect your cabinet measurements to the millimetre.
3. Smart Features
Top-end models now come with Wi-Fi connection, internal cameras that let you examine your milk levels from your phone, and "Holiday Modes" that lower cooling in the fridge section while keeping the freezer running while you are away.
4. Noise Levels
If you have an open-plan kitchen-living area, search for a fridge with a low decibel (dB) score-- preferably listed below 38dB-- to ensure it does not interrupt your night downtime.

Q: Should I pick a frost-free fridge?A: Yes. Modern life is busy, and manual defrosting is an outdated chore. A "Total No Frost" system saves you time and ensures your freezer runs efficiently without ice accumulation.
Q: How long should a good fridge last?A: A top quality fridge must last in between 10 and 15 years. Regular cleaning of the condenser coils at the back of the unit can considerably extend its life expectancy.
Q: Does a water dispenser require plumbing?A: Not necessarily. Lots of contemporary American-style refrigerators provide "non-plumbed" water dispensers, which include an internal tank you fill up by hand. These are exceptional if you do not want the hassle of hiring a plumbing.
Q: What is the "Holiday Mode"?A: Holiday Mode keeps your freezer running at its regular temperature however sets the fridge area to a higher temperature (generally 14-15 ° C). This prevents smells and mould development while you are away, significantly minimizing energy usage.
Q: Can I put my fridge beside my oven?A: It is highly advised against. Placing a fridge next to a heat source requires the compressor to work harder, increasing energy consumption and potentially reducing the appliance's lifespan. If you have no other choice, ensure there is a heat-resistant partition in between them.
